RESOLUTION NO. 81- 484
RECEIVING PRELIMINARY REPORT AND ORDERING PROJECT
STREET LISHTING - OAKDALE WEST ADDITION
WHEREAS, pursuant to a resolution of the Council adopted August 3, 1981, a report
has been prepared by the City Engineer with reference to the improvement of
Oakdale I -st Addition by the installation of ornamental residential street lights
and tnes- reports were received by the Council on August 3, 1981;
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T HEREBY RESOLVED QY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F PLYMOUTH,
MINNESOTA:
1. The Council finds and determines that said petitions were signed by all
owners of real property abutting upon the streets named as the location
of the improvements.
2. Such improvements are hereby ordered as proposed in the Council resolutions
adopted August 3, 1981. The petitioners have waived their right to a public
hearing.
3. The City _ngineer is hereby designated as the engineer for those improvements.
He shall coordinate the work which will be done by the Northern States Power
Company.
